Where: Iowa (42.1° N, 91.1° W)
• Paleocoordinates: 27.1° S, 102.6° W (Wright 2013)
• coordinate based on political unit
• basin-level geographic resolution
When: Scotch Grove Formation, Telychian (438.6 - 432.9 Ma)
• Late Llandovery (C6). lower Welton member; ?Johns Creek Quarry Member
• formation-level stratigraphic resolution
Environment/lithology: deep subtidal ramp; dolomitic, shelly/skeletal packstone and dolomitic, shelly/skeletal grainstone
Collection methods: Echinoderm abundances given in table 45.26. This collection overlaps somewhat with PBDB coll. 24963.
Primary reference: T. J. Frest, C. E. Brett, and B. J. Witzke. 1999. Caradocian-Gedinnian echinoderm associations of Central and Eastern North America. Paleocommunities--a case study from the Silurian and Lower Devonian 638-783 [M. Foote/K. Koverman/P. Wagner]more details
Purpose of describing collection: paleoecologic analysis
